Index: src/mips64/macro-assembler-mips64.cc |
diff --git a/src/mips64/macro-assembler-mips64.cc b/src/mips64/macro-assembler-mips64.cc |
index 3600e57e86326ccab03b0183f1fbd46f69f67d8e..b621e868a736658a4644c435fbe0c8b1a8fb31fa 100644 |
--- a/src/mips64/macro-assembler-mips64.cc |
+++ b/src/mips64/macro-assembler-mips64.cc |
@@ -4000,7 +4000,7 @@ void MacroAssembler::LoadWeakValue(Register value, Handle<WeakCell> cell, |
Label* miss) { |
li(value, Operand(cell)); |
ld(value, FieldMemOperand(value, WeakCell::kValueOffset)); |
- JumpIfNotSmi(value, miss); |
+ JumpIfSmi(value, miss); |
} |